Activity name: Introduce Yourself Activity description: Students deliver two 1-minute introductions of themselves to two very different audiences; e.g., they introduce themselves to Kim Jong-un and then they introduce themselves to their unborn child. To help students get to know each other: where theyre from, what theyre studying, who can deliver a joke; to encourage them to begin to discuss features of effective oral delivery, among others, concision, emphatic repetition, and memory; to make sure theyre up in front of the class and practicing their oral delivery from week 1.
